Files
PropertyDeployment/resources/Web/MicroCommunityIotWeb/html/pages/lift/liftMachineDetail/liftMachineDetail.html
2025-12-09 20:22:03 +08:00

219 lines
10 KiB
HTML
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

<div class="white-bg padding-lg padding-top border-radius">
<div class="flex justify-between">
<div class="text-title">
电梯信息
</div>
<div>
<button type="button" class="btn btn-white btn-sm" style="margin-left:10px" v-on:click="vc.goBack()">
返回
</button>
</div>
</div>
<!-- 业主信息 -->
<div class="margin-top">
<div class="row">
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="电梯ID"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.machineId}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="电梯名称: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.machineName}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="电梯编号: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.machineCode}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="厂家名称: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.factoryName}}</label>
</div>
</div>
</div>
<div class="row">
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="在线状态: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.isOnlineStateName}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="电梯状态: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.stateName}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="心跳时间"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class=""> {{machineDetailInfo.heartbeatTime}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="添加时间"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class=""> {{machineDetailInfo.createTime}}</label>
</div>
</div>
</div>
<div class="row">
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="品牌: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.brand}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="位置: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.locationName}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="登记单位"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class=""> {{machineDetailInfo.registrationUnit}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="使用单位"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class=""> {{machineDetailInfo.useUnit}}</label>
</div>
</div>
</div>
<div class="row">
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="当前楼层: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.curLayer}}层</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="维保单位: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.maintenanceUnit}}</label>
</div>
</div>
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">
<vc:i18n name="救援电话:" namespace="machineDetailInfo"></vc:i18n>
</label>
<label class="">{{machineDetailInfo.rescueLink}}</label>
</div>
</div>
</div>
<div v-for="(item,index) in machineDetailInfo.liftMachineParamDtoList">
<div class="row" v-if="index % 4 == 0">
<div class="col-sm-3">
<div class="form-group">
<label class="col-form-label">{{item.specName}}</label>
<label class="">{{item.value}}</label>
</div>
</div>
<div class="col-sm-3" v-if="index < machineDetailInfo.liftMachineParamDtoList.length-1">
<div class="form-group">
<label
class="col-form-label">{{machineDetailInfo.liftMachineParamDtoList[index+1].specName}}</label>
<label class="">{{machineDetailInfo.liftMachineParamDtoList[index+1].value}}</label>
</div>
</div>
<div class="col-sm-3" v-if="index < machineDetailInfo.liftMachineParamDtoList.length-2">
<div class="form-group">
<label
class="col-form-label">{{machineDetailInfo.liftMachineParamDtoList[index+2].specName}}</label>
<label class="">{{machineDetailInfo.liftMachineParamDtoList[index+2].value}}</label>
</div>
</div>
<div class="col-sm-3" v-if="index < machineDetailInfo.liftMachineParamDtoList.length-3">
<div class="form-group">
<label
class="col-form-label">{{machineDetailInfo.liftMachineParamDtoList[index+3].specName}}</label>
<label class="">{{machineDetailInfo.liftMachineParamDtoList[index+3].value}}</label>
</div>
</div>
</div>
</div>
</div>
<div class="vc-line-primary margin-top"></div>
<div class="margin-top-sm">
<ul class="nav nav-tabs">
<li class="nav-item">
<a class="nav-link"
v-bind:class="{active:machineDetailInfo._currentTab == 'machineDetailLiftAc'}"
v-on:click="changeTab('machineDetailLiftAc')">
<vc:i18n name="电梯门禁" namespace="machineDetail"></vc:i18n>
</a>
</li>
<li class="nav-item">
<a class="nav-link"
v-bind:class="{active:machineDetailInfo._currentTab == 'machineDetailLiftReservation'}"
v-on:click="changeTab('machineDetailLiftReservation')">
<vc:i18n name="预约记录" namespace="machineDetail"></vc:i18n>
</a>
</li>
<li class="nav-item">
<a class="nav-link" v-bind:class="{active:machineDetailInfo._currentTab == 'machineDetailLiftLog'}"
v-on:click="changeTab('machineDetailLiftLog')">
<vc:i18n name="电梯日志" namespace="machineDetail"></vc:i18n>
</a>
</li>
<li class="nav-item">
<a class="nav-link" v-bind:class="{active:machineDetailInfo._currentTab == 'machineDetailRideLog'}"
v-on:click="changeTab('machineDetailRideLog')">
<vc:i18n name="乘坐记录" namespace="machineDetail"></vc:i18n>
</a>
</li>
</ul>
</div>
<div v-if="machineDetailInfo._currentTab == 'machineDetailLiftAc'">
<vc:create path="property/machineDetailLiftAc"></vc:create>
</div>
<div v-if="machineDetailInfo._currentTab == 'machineDetailLiftReservation'">
<vc:create path="property/machineDetailLiftReservation"></vc:create>
</div>
<div v-if="machineDetailInfo._currentTab == 'machineDetailLiftLog'">
<vc:create path="property/machineDetailLiftLog"></vc:create>
</div>
<div v-if="machineDetailInfo._currentTab == 'machineDetailRideLog'">
<vc:create path="property/machineDetailRideLog"></vc:create>
</div>
<vc:create path="lift/showLiftMachineLog"></vc:create>
</div>